Are we talking an hour wait to go down a waterslide? :confused:
----Kim :piglet::pooh::goofy:

DakandZakMom
06-23-2009, 07:51 AM
It depends on the slide and how late in the day you try and do it. Big slides early afternoon than yes it could be. Most other slides early morning 10 monutes maybe. We do all the slides we want numerous times real early and then spend the rest of the time in the lazy river and wave pool. Hope this helps!!

We just got back and went to both water parks. We went at parks opening and left by lunch time. We didn't wait at all. We enjoyed Blizzard Beach more than Typhoon Lagoon. Blizzard Beach had a great family slide. We just found the slides at Typhoon Lagoon too short.
